Bon Natural Life (NASDAQ:BON) Stock Rating Lowered by Wall Street Zen
Bon Natural Life (NASDAQ:BON – Get Free Report) was downgraded by analysts at Wall Street Zen from a “hold” rating to a “sell” rating in a research note issued to investors on Friday. Bon Natural Life Stock Down 7.8% Shares of NASDAQ:BON opened at $1.65 on Friday. Bon Natural Life has a 52 week low […]
